Output 84b8d9917d7a77aec6b9e85f3f8a090031b3e806e0533e363b630bdf1e09728a:1

value
320035411
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7af844f99d9911d367d691fac4b2fb2896c09886 OP_EQUAL
address
3CuDn1X2MWnwGwWnEpFaUR252zGPGesjsR
transaction
84b8d9917d7a77aec6b9e85f3f8a090031b3e806e0533e363b630bdf1e09728a
spent
true